What are the tax implications of using Wealthsimple to invest in cryptocurrencies in Canada?
I would like to know more about the tax implications of using Wealthsimple to invest in cryptocurrencies in Canada. Can you provide me with detailed information on how investing in cryptocurrencies through Wealthsimple may affect my taxes in Canada?

- ricardo torresOct 21, 2021 · 4 years agoInvesting in cryptocurrencies through Wealthsimple in Canada may have tax implications. According to the CRA, cryptocurrencies are considered taxable property, and any gains made from selling them are subject to capital gains tax. It's important to keep detailed records of your transactions, including the purchase and sale prices, as well as the dates of the transactions. This will help you accurately calculate your gains and report them on your tax return. If you have specific questions about your situation, it's advisable to consult with a tax professional or accountant.
